本章给大家带来用js实现下拉复选框效果(代码实例),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。先看看效果:下面我们看看代码:HTML代码:<div><select name="" id="lang1"></select><ul id="ck1"><li><label><input type="checkbox">HTML</label></li><li><label><input type="checkbox">CSS</label></li><li><label><input type="checkbox">JavaScript</label></li><li><label><input type="checkbox">jQ...
可拖动的进度条是如何制作的?本章给大家带来js实现自定义拖动进度条效果(代码实例)。有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。先看看效果图:实例代码分三部分:HTML部分:<body><div id="demo"><div class="progress"><div class="progress-bar"><div class="progress-thumb"></div></div></div></div> </body>css部分:#demo { width: 600px; height: 100px; margin: 100px auto; display: flex; alig...
本章给大家介绍用js事件冒泡实现鼠标点击显示提示框效果(代码实例)。有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。先看看效果图:代码实例:<!DOCTYPE html> <html><head><meta charset="UTF-8"><title>事件冒泡-提示框</title> </head> <style> button {width: 160px;height: 30px;background-color: #ff0000;color: #fff;border: 1px solid #000; } #prompt{display: none;border: 1px solid #000;padding:...
本篇文章给大家带来的内容是关于可以把js中的对象转成url参数的函数介绍(代码实例)),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。这个函数呢是自己在写基于Vue+ElementUI管理后台时用到的,,下面列出来两种使用方式:最普通的,封装一个js函数 /*** 对象转url参数* @param {*} data* @param {*} isPrefix*/urlencode (data, isPrefix) {isPrefix = isPrefix ? isPrefix : falselet prefix = isPrefix ? ? ...
本章给大家介绍如何用标签JavaScript实现添加给定的标签选项?(代码实例)。有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。先看看效果图:代码实现:HTML代码:<h3>haveTags</h3> <div id="havetags"></div> <hr /> <h3>addTags</h3> <div id="addtags"></div> <button id="btn">返回的数组</button>css代码:#havetags span, #addtags span {display: inline-block;padding: 0 0 0 10px;margin: 2px 5px;borde...
本篇文章给大家带来的内容是关于javascript继承有什么特点?js继承的实例讲解,有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。最近学了 JS 的面向对象,这篇文章主要是探讨 JS 的面向对象中继承的那些事。JS中继承的特点:1、子类继承父类;2、子类可以用父类的方法和属性3、子类的改变可以不影响父类下面用一个例子来说明 JS 的继承这段代码创建了一个父类以及它的原型,同时还创建了一个子类,并继承了父类的私...
本篇文章给大家带来的内容是关于js的变量提升是什么意思?js变量提升使用介绍(实例),有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。介绍变量提升Hoisting是人们对JavaScript执行上下文工作方式的一种认识,并不是官方给出的改变从字面上理解,变量提升的意思是变量和函数的声明会在物理层移动到作用域的最前面。但是这样理解并不准确,效果是相同的,但是实际的实现方式是JavaScript的变量和函数的声明会在编...
本章给大家介绍JS 的面向对象中继承的那些小事(实例),让大家了解js中的继承特点是什么?面向对象中继承的一些小知识。有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。JS中继承的特点:1、子类继承父类;2、子类可以用父类的方法和属性3、子类的改变可以不影响父类下面用一个例子来说明 JS 的继承这段代码创建了一个父类以及它的原型,同时还创建了一个子类,并继承了父类的私有属性<script>//这是父类function...
本篇文章主要的介绍了关于react的使用情况,有兴趣的同学可以点进来看看关于react的使用,下面让我们一起来看这篇文章的内容吧一. React Props 1. 使用propsstate 和 props 主要的区别在于 props 是不可变的,而 state 可以根据与用户交互来改变。这就是为什么有些容器组件需要定义 state 来更新和修改数据。而子组件只能通过 props 来传递数据。实例中 name 属性通过this.props.name 来获取。2。默认props你可以通过getDefault...
本篇文章主要讲述的是关于react.js的使用,让大家看看react不是想象中的那么难。现在就让我们来看看这篇文章的具体内容吧1、React全部都是组件化的React 是围绕可重用组件的概念设计的。你定义小组件并将它们组合在一起形成更大的组件。无论大小,所有组件都是可重用的,甚至在不同的项目中也是如此。React 组件最简单的形式,就是一个普通的 JavaScript函数:function Button (props) {// 这里返回一个 DOM元素,例如:return <bu...
本篇文章主要的介绍了关于react结合mobx的详解,有兴趣的同学可以在下方一起讨论。下面就让我们一起来看看本篇文章吧1. npm install mobx mobx-react --save2. npm install babel-plugin-transform-decorators-legacy --save-dev3. package.json中配置"babel": { "presets": [ "react-app" ], "plugins": [ ["transform-decorators-legacy"] ] }4. 创建Store.jsimport {observable, action, useStrict} from mobx; useStri...
React是一个JavaScript框架,用于构建“可预期的”和“声明式的”Web用户界面,它已经使Facebook更快地开发Web应用。下面让我们来看看文章的内容吧一、特点:1、简单简单的表述任意时间点你的应用应该是什么样子的,React将会自动的管理UI界面更新当数据发生变化的时候。2、声明式在数据发生变化的时候,React从概念上讲与点击了F5一样,实际上它仅仅是更新了变化的一部分而已。React是关于构造可重用组件的,实际上,使用React你做...
本篇文章主要讲述的就是关于react该如何学习的介绍,现在让我们一起来看文章的正文内容吧React根本上其实就是一个JavaScript库。它体现了前后分离的思想,将部分组装页面的工作转交给浏览器来完成;不像JSP文件,页面的布局和填入数据是在服务器完成后发送给浏览器的的。这样做的好处自然有很多:首先,React将DOM&JavaScript封装成模块(组件),这些组件的可复用性很强,不仅如此,组件也可以让测试和关注分离变得简单。其次,当数...
本篇文章主要的介绍了关于react的学习,关于react的知识点总结,下面我们就开始阅读这篇文章的内容吧正式开始react的学习1、react中组件的首字母如果是大写就会当成自定义组件,如果是小写就会当成DOM的自带元素名。如果你自定义组件名称首字母是小写不会报错,但是无法显示。2、自定义组件的return中最外层只能有一个节点。3、编写的HTML中的{}中,不能有语句,可以有求值表达式。但是可以将语句写在函数中,然后在{}中调用函数。...
本篇文章主要的介绍了关于react的安装步骤,还有关于react的特点和概念的解释,下面就让我们一起来看这篇文章吧一 React1. 概念React 是一个用于构建用户界面的 javascript 库。 React主要用于构建UI,是 MVC 中的 V(视图)。 React 起源于 Facebook 的内部项目,用来架设 Instagram 的网站,并于 2013 年 5 月开源。 React 拥有较高的性能,代码逻辑非常简单。2. 特点高效 ?React通过对DOM的模拟,最大限度地减少与DOM的交互。灵...